英文摘要
Zinc is essential for human health. Marginal deficiency of zinc appears to
be widespread but the diagnostic criteria for this have not been
developed. Sites of zinc absorption and homeostatic control mechanisms at
the gastro-intestinal tract level during zinc deficiency and sufficiency
are not well characterized in human subjects. The specific aims of this
project are to determine homeostatic control mechanisms of zinc and define
marginal zinc deficiency in human subjects. These objectives will be
accomplished by experimentally inducing a marginal specific deficiency of
zinc in adult volunteers followed by appropriate repletion phases. The
parameters of measurement will be: zinc absorption and plasma appearance
kinetics using the novel method of stable isotopes and neutron activation
analysis; zinc balance, zinc concentration in plasma, red cells,
neutrophils, lymphocytes, hair, sweat, and saliva; assay of selected zinc
dependent enzymes in the plasma, red cells, and neutrophils, dark
adaptation, serum vitamin A and retinol binding protein; serum fatty acids,
cholesterol, HDL, LDL, and lymphocyte function tests. A semi-purified diet
based on texturized soy protein with different levels of zinc will be used
for our study. All other macro and micro-nutrients will be supplied
according to RDA. Throughout the experiment, the diet will remain constant
except for zinc (5 mg/day during zinc restricted or depletion phase and 30
mg/day during zinc repletion phase). Zinc depletion phase will follow
appropriate stabilization period as outlined in the proposal. Alkaline
phosphatase, in the plasma, phosphorylase and adenosien deaminase in the
red cells, alkaline phosphatase in the neutrophils (quantitative), and
nucleoside phosphorylase and adenosine deaminase in the lymphocytes, will
be determined and correlated with changes in zinc levels due to dietary
manipulation. In vitro assessments of lymphocyte functional activity will
also be made. During the progression of depletion-repletion phases for
zinc, appropriate measurements of gastro-intestinal absorption, zinc
balance, endogenous secretion and plasma appearance kinetics of stable
isotopes of zinc will be carried out. Thus, these studies will provide us
with sensitive criteria for making a diagnosis of marginal zinc deficiency
and will provide homeostatic control mechanism of zinc at the
gatro-intestinal level.
